A Rehearsal Diary Entry (09/09/24) - by Ella P, Year 11

Recently, we had our first rehearsal for Sweeney Todd after the summer break, and as always it was so much fun.  

We worked on a song called ‘Epiphany’ which is from Act 1, it was very cool to create even though it was such an intense song.  

My favourite part of the rehearsal was three of us, Miss Worthington, Henry, and myself, just playing with ideas on how to portray the characters and the song.  

When working on a musical you have so many ideas you can toy with, some good and some bad, but testing them out to see if they work is fun because even if the ideas are silly, you can at least get a laugh out of it. Leading on from that, a funny moment that comes to mind is the part where we throw a chair. I was taken so off guard when it happened, and the way Henry threw it just made me laugh. 

 Another thing, even though it’s such a serious song, it’s very easy for us to break character. Sometimes with some of the lines I just couldn’t hold it together, and I'd burst out laughing. I always have a good time at rehearsals, and I always find myself looking forward to them.
